fuse atmega8515

Hello,

I have a big problem with my ATMega8515. I made a mistake by setting the
fuses for the oscillator.
I have set the lower-Fuse-Byte to 00000000 so i have to use an external
oscillator. But this is not the problem. I've connectet an 4MHz oscillator
to the controller and now I have connetion to it.

But how can I kill the fuses (set to 1) . I tried it but they are still "0 = programmed"
A Chip-Erase do not help, because the fuses stay in the same position.

What should I do? How can i write 0xEF to the lower-Byte now?

Tommy
 

reset fuses

If I am not wrong fuses can be erased when used parallel high voltage? programming mode available
on STK500 .
